Wolves,coyotes and hybrids can live & flourish even in urban areas. If one was living close by, you probably would never see it. I've seen video of them walking within 10 feet of a person who never knew it was there.

Most wolves try to avoid people. I wouldn't want to come across one, but they don't usually set out to hunt people. I don't understand the paranoia about wolves here on FR. Deer are responsible for hundreds of deaths every year through car accidents while wolves have only two documented cases of killing people since 1900.

You are more endangered by the rats and vermin that wolves like to eat than the wolves.
